Nigeria - Primary Fruit Yield
Since 2014, Nigeria Primary Fruit Yield increased 0.6% year on year. At 61,717 Hectograms Per Hectare in 2019, the country was ranked number 155 comparing other countries in Primary Fruit Yield. Nigeria is overtaken by Cambodia, which was ranked number 154 with 61,738 Hectograms Per Hectare and is followed by Gabon at 60,142 Hectograms Per Hectare. Dominican Republic topped the ranking with 395,794 Hectograms Per Hectare in 2019, that is a growth of 2.2% versus 2018. Netherlands, Costa Rica and Honduras resp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Malta recorded the best 5 years average growth at +40.2% per year, while Cook Islands recorded the worst performance at -11.2% per year.
